About this event
Spend an engaging afternoon getting one-on-one instruction from a master of both traditional and contemporary embroidery techniques. Artist Susan Hill has been commissioned to embroider works for museum exhibitions, but her great love is teaching and enjoying the wonderful collaborations of shared learning. Come learn basic skills, improve the skills you have, or work on your own project-in-process. Learn beautiful new stitches (Stem stitch, French knot, Fly stitch) and color shading. Ask questions! Fabric, DMC brand embroidery threads, needles, illustrated instructions, and design resources provided; hoops and scissors will be available for in-class use. Ages 14 and up and all skill levels and questions are welcome. Students aged 10 through 13 are invited to register/join an accompanying adult student. Instructor Susan Hill is a career visual artist; she works in graphic design, collage, and textiles, and has a special love for community arts, storytelling, and teaching/creating with others.
